RE: Proposal for stand-alone deriving declarations?

The thread about "stand-alone" deriving is long-ish now, so I have summarised the issues here:
http://haskell.org/haskellwiki/GHC/StandAloneDeriving
Perhaps those who are interested can add their thoughts? Bjorn is busy at the moment, but I think he'll get back to the implementation in a while, so now is a good time to refine the design.
I've tried to note all the issues that came up by email, but I might have missed.
I put it on the GHC wiki, because I'm not proposing it for Haskell'. (Someone else is free to do so, of course.)
